Thanks, Nikhil. Good morning, everyone, and thank you for joining us today. We are encouraged that the positive momentum in lodging fundamentals continued throughout the first quarter, as RevPAR for the industry sequentially improved each month on both an absolute basis and relative to 2019.
As we expected, first quarter RevPAR in urban markets outpaced the industry relative to last year and achieved a significant milestone of reaching 2019 level for the first time post the pandemic.
